The Neoprene Rubber Market was valued at USD 2024 in 2.69 Billion, and is expected to reach USD 4.06 Billion by 2030, rising at a CAGR of 2.95%. Neoprene, a synthetic rubber derived from the polymerization of chloroprene, is known for its excellent durability, chemical resistance, and flexibility. These properties make it an ideal material for applications requiring resistance to heat, oil, and environmental stress, supporting its widespread use across industrial and consumer products. The market is largely driven by demand from the automotive sector, where neoprene is used extensively in components like seals, gaskets, hoses, and vibration dampers that contribute to performance and longevity. Key Market Drivers
Growth in Automotive Industry
The global expansion of the automotive industry has emerged as a key growth driver for the neoprene rubber market. In 2024, global car sales rose to approximately 78 million units, up from 75.3 million in 2023. This growth follows a period of slowdown driven by economic disruptions and semiconductor shortages between 2020 and 2022. Neoprene’s versatility and resilience to oil, heat, and weather conditions make it ideal for manufacturing a wide range of automotive parts, including seals, belts, hoses, gaskets, and insulation. As the automotive sector prioritizes efficiency, safety, and material durability, the demand for neoprene rubber continues to rise. Environmental and Health Concerns
Environmental and health-related concerns are posing a significant challenge to the neoprene rubber market. The production of neoprene involves chloroprene, a petrochemical-derived compound associated with emissions and chemical waste. Exposure to chloroprene during manufacturing has been linked to potential health risks, including respiratory issues and carcinogenic effects. As regulatory frameworks tighten - particularly across North America and Europe - manufacturers are facing increased pressure to comply with environmental standards and reduce their carbon footprints. Increased Demand of Neoprene Rubber in Packaging Industry
A growing trend in the neoprene rubber market is its expanding application in the packaging industry. Neoprene-based packaging products, such as CVS (Neoprene) Rubber Cargo Hatch Packing, are gaining popularity due to their superior compression recovery, moisture resistance, and insulation. Traditionally dominant in automotive and industrial sectors, neoprene is now being recognized for its protective qualities in packaging high-value and sensitive items. This includes electronics, pharmaceuticals, and medical devices, where neoprene foam inserts are used to cushion products against shock, vibration, and temperature extremes during transit.
